Output 045ecaa04823ec7dfe2ffaf138908d0fee7e2ef1ab2ee0c583839833e82cac8a:103

value
34569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5db639515ebd8406b8a3ea04977cc9892136cc1 OP_EQUAL
address
3MBnfpQVVmefSFTQtH2oW5miFys1bkM64P
transaction
045ecaa04823ec7dfe2ffaf138908d0fee7e2ef1ab2ee0c583839833e82cac8a
spent
true